Position Summary

Larvol provides data and software solutions to support the competitive intelligence needs of the pharmaceutical and life science industries. Since 2004, we have been providing comprehensive data & information analysis for the most prominent pharmaceutical companies in the world and continue to expand. We are looking for a VP of Sales to leader our sales team and sales efforts to drive revenue growth and customer acquisition.  This is a great role for an experienced Sales professional looking to challenge themselves in a company with a lot of growth opportunities.

We are seeking a talented leader for our Sales team to take our revenue to the next level.  The Vice President of Sales will be a member of our Executive Team and the senior-most Sales-person in the company, reporting to the CEO. You will be responsible for mentoring and managing a team of 5+ Account Managers and other Sales functions. The VP will grow our business in existing and new markets, oversee all Sales initiatives and strategy, as well as developing and growing our existing team. It is an excellent opportunity for a high-performing Sales manager to take their career to the next level in a growing industry with a talented group of colleagues.

Responsibilities
  • Meet and exceed annual quota
  • Set and monitor KPI’s regularly to ensure individuals and team are on track to meet pipeline targets
  • Manage the sales cycles or new business and work in concert with the Customer Success team on renewals
  • Hire and manage Account Managers and related team members
  • Be the decision-maker on sales tools, utilize internal and external resources as appropriate
Skills / Experience
  • 3+ years managing teams selling software or content subscription solutions
  • 5+ years of experience in selling strategic solutions to Director-level or higher prospects
  • Verifiable success in both of the above aspects
  • Success in nurturing sales talent at multiple levels
  • Able to work autonomously when needed or with a highly-engaged Executive team when the situation calls for it
  • Oral and written communication skills are a must, as is being comfortable learning new technology
  • University degree
  • Experience on the commercial side of pharma or life sciences highly preferred
  • Located in the Americas or Europe, able to travel globally up to 25% of the time

Other Info

Compensation: $150k+ base, OTE $350k, uncapped commission, equity after one year. Our current compensation package does not include medical/health/dental benefits.
